The ingredients needed to cook Cheese garlic bread:
- Get 4 slices of white bread.
- Prepare 50 g of butter.
- You need 50-60 g of mozarella cheese cube.
- Use 8-10 of garlic cloves.
- Take 1 tsp of origano or herbs.
- Prepare 1 tsp of chilli flakes.
Steps to make Cheese garlic bread:
- In a pan, add 2 tsp butter and lighly fry the bread slices (2 slices at a time). Keep aside.
- In the same pan, add the remainin butter and crushed or finely chopped garlic.Saute for few seconds till get the nice aroma. Keep aside for colling.
- Now take a bread slice, apply the butter garlic mixture, sprinkle origano & chilli flales. On top add grated cheese, again origano & chilli flakes. Heat the pan, add the bread slice and cover it till cheese is melted. Alternatively the bread slice can be kept in microwave for few seconds toelt the cheese..

- Cut each slices into two pieces. Transfer to serving plate. Sprinkle origano & chilli flakes if required..
